A same day flight change can save you hours and sometimes money if your plans shift at the last minute. But every U.S. airline handles same-day changes and standby differently, which often leaves travelers confused at the airport.
This guide breaks down same-day flight change and standby rules for Delta, United, and American Airlines, so you know exactly what to expect before you travel.
What Is a Same-Day Flight Change?
A same-day flight change lets you switch to another flight on the same calendar day as your original departure. Depending on the airline and seat availability, the change may be confirmed immediately or processed through a standby list if no seats are open.
Depending on the airline and your ticket type, this may be:
A confirmed same-day change (you have a seat immediately), or
A standby request (you wait for an open seat).

Delta Air Lines: Same-Day Change vs Standby
Delta generally offers the most flexible airline same day change rules among U.S. airlines. Many Main Cabin tickets qualify for free confirmed changes, and eligible passengers can also request standby through the Delta app, making it easier to switch flights without airport stress.
Delta Same-Day Confirmed Changes
Available starting 24 hours before departure
Free for:
Delta One
First Class
Comfort+
Main Cabin (with fare difference rules)
SkyMiles Medallion members
Same fare class is required
Delta Standby Options
You can request standby for earlier flights
Priority is based on:
Medallion status
Fare class
Time of request
United Airlines Same-Day Flight Changes
United distinguishes clearly between confirmed changes and standby.
United Same-Day Confirmed Change
Free for:
Premier members
Full-fare economy tickets
Available within 24 hours of departure
United Standby Policy
Typically limited to earlier flights
Basic Economy fares are not eligible
Priority depends heavily on elite status
Unitedās rules are stricter than Deltaās, making it less flexible for casual travelers.
American Airlines Same-Day Flight Change Policy
American Airlines allows same-day changes, but with more limitations.
Same-Day Confirmed Changes
Free for:
AAdvantage elite members
Select fare types
Same route and same fare class required
Standby on American Airlines
Generally available only at the airport
Standby priority favors elite members
Basic Economy tickets are excluded

Tips to Improve Your Chances of a Same-Day Change
Request changes as early as possible
Use the airline app rather than airport counters
Check multiple flights, not just one
Elite status dramatically improves success rates
If flexibility matters to you, Delta consistently offers the most user-friendly same day flight change and standby experience. United and American can work well for elite travelers but are less forgiving for basic fares.

FAQs
Can you change a flight the same day on U.S. airlines?
Yes, most major U.S. airlines allow same-day flight changes, but rules vary. Delta, United, and American offer same-day confirmed changes or standby depending on fare type, availability, and elite status.
Which airline has the best same-day flight change policy?
Delta generally offers the most flexible same-day flight change options, especially for Main Cabin tickets and Medallion members. United and American have more restrictions for non-elite travelers.
Is same-day standby free on Delta, United, or American?
Same-day standby is often free for elite members and certain fare types. Basic Economy tickets usually do not qualify, and availability depends on the airline and route.
Whatās the difference between a same-day change and standby?
A same-day confirmed change guarantees a seat on another flight, while standby places you on a waiting list for an open seat. Standby only clears if space becomes available before departure, and priority depends on fare type and elite status.
Can you change flights in the airline app on the same day?
Yes. Delta, United, and American all allow same-day flight changes or standby requests through their mobile apps, typically starting 24 hours before departure.
